Our BioRow Catch Training System for the ergometer was developed in 2015, upgraded with a trunk sensor in 2017, and with a handle force sensor in 2018. Now, immediate feedback on Catch and Rowing Style Factors is available on the water with our new BioRow Glance system for rowing boats.
The system is supplied in a case and consists of:
The BioRow master unit is the heart of the system: it powers all sensors with its Li-ion battery, collects and logs the data on an internal memory card, measures the boat speed (with GPS or impeller), 3D boat accelerations and 3D rotations, then, sends all data through Wi-Fi to a tablet PC.
Instrumented oarlocks are connected to the Master unit with cables, and measure force applied by an oar and its rotation in a horizontal plane. Two versions of the oarlocks are available for both sweep and scull oars:
The seat sensor is connected to it with a string and measures its movement, which is an important indicator of rowing technique.
The tablet PC is mounted in a flexible cradle in a boat and receives data though a local Wi-Fi network hosted by the Master unit. The tablet runs BioRowTel software and gives immediate feedback on the most important indicators of rowing technique.
The information could be displayed on two screens simultaneously, which allows for use in a single/pair/double, or by the coach and athlete simultaneously.
